Metabolomics technologies encompass a set of analytical methods and tools used to comprehensively profile small-molecule metabolites within biological systems. These technologies enable researchers to understand metabolic processes, discover biomarkers, and gain insights into disease mechanisms through high-throughput analysis of complex biological samples.
Key Features
- High-throughput analytical platforms such as mass spectrometry and NMR spectroscopy
- Comprehensive profiling of metabolites in biological samples
- Quantitative and qualitative analysis capabilities
- Advanced data processing and bioinformatics tools for metabolite identification and quantification
- Applications across biomedical research, drug development, clinical diagnostics, and personalized medicine
Pros
- Provides deep insights into metabolic pathways and disease states
- Enables biomarker discovery for diagnostics and therapeutics
- High sensitivity and specificity for detecting diverse metabolites
- Facilitates personalized medicine strategies
Cons
- Requires expensive instrumentation and specialized expertise
- Data analysis can be complex and computationally intensive
- Limited coverage of the entire metabolome due to technological constraints
- Potential challenges with sample preparation standardization
